Paver Driveway Sealing in Seattle, WA
Paver driveway sealing is a service that involves applying a protective coating to paver surfaces to enhance their appearance and durability. This process helps prevent damage from weather, stains, and general wear, making it a popular choice for homeowners looking to maintain and extend the life of their paved driveways. Projects typically include sealing new installations, restoring older paver surfaces, or preparing a driveway for ongoing protection. Property owners often want to understand the benefits of sealing, such as improved resistance to stains and fading, as well as the best timing for application to ensure long-lasting results.
Before requesting paver driveway sealing, property owners should consider the current condition of their driveway, including the presence of weeds, moss, or existing damage. It’s also helpful to know the type of pavers used and whether any repairs or cleaning are needed prior to sealing. Proper preparation, such as cleaning and removing debris, is essential to achieve an even, effective seal. Understanding these factors can help ensure the sealing process results in a durable, attractive surface that enhances curb appeal and protects the investment in the property.

Paver Driveway Sealing Questions
What is paver driveway sealing? Paver driveway sealing involves applying a protective coating to enhance durability and appearance, helping to prevent stains and damage from weather and traffic.
Why should property owners consider sealing pavers? Sealing pavers can extend their lifespan, improve their look, and make maintenance easier by preventing dirt and stains from penetrating the surface.
What types of projects benefit from paver sealing? Driveways, walkways, patios, and other paved surfaces that experience regular use or exposure to the elements are ideal for sealing services.
What should property owners know before sealing pavers? Proper cleaning and preparation are essential for best results, and sealing should be done when pavers are clean and dry for optimal adhesion.
